Hi Lizabee

There's quite a lot going on in the Oxford area. The folk club runs on fridays from about 8.30 weekly (get there earlier on guest nights)Click here for details

There's plenty of sessions in the area too - in Oxford itself there's the big one in The Half Moon, St Clements every sunday (mainly irish but depends who's there, can be quite english). A new one has sprung up at the Chester Arms off Iffley Rd (every 2nd Tuesday - French dance music). The others I know are in Wallingford and Steventon but I can't remember where.
